BULLDOGS CLINCH NSIC'S THIRD SEED WITH WIN IN REGULAR SEASON FINALE

Maureen Stormont (19) had an assist and four shots on the afternoon.

The University of Minnesota Duluth clinched the third seed in the Northern Sun Intercollegiate Conference tournament, and with it, a first-round home game Wednesday evening, as the Bulldogs defeated the University of Minnesota Crookston by a 3-1 final at Malosky Stadium to close out the regular season.

UMD (13-4, 12-3 NSIC) will receive a rematch with sixth-seed Bemidji State on Wednesday after a 1-0 battle went the way of the Beavers last Friday afternoon. The Bulldogs received a pair of goals from their back-line in defeating the Golden Eagles (3-11-4, 1-10-4 NSIC) to remain undefeated at Malosky Stadium at 8-0-0 in 2013.

Junior Kelli Klun netted her third of the season, a 35-yard laser that turned into the corner of the net to put UMD up in the 25th minute, with junior forward Maureen Stormont earning the assist. Just under seven minutes later, another junior defender, Riley Allen, netted her second of the year, a header off a Hannah Keil corner kick to put UMD up by two scores. Just after the 36th minute, the junior midfielder Keil netted her first of the year, an arcing corner kick that curved into the far upper corner of the net to put the Bulldogs up by three.

Minnesota Crookston challenged UMD in the second half with Erin Mears netting her first of the year, but the UMD defense and sophomore goalkeeper Marissa Rosa kept them off the board the rest of the way. On the afternoon, Rosa finished with five saves. Golden Eagle goalkeeper Lexie Gauger had seven. UMD finished with 19 shots including ten on goal while holding Crookston to 11 and six on-target.

The Bulldogs will have a quick turnaround time as they return to the pitch at Malosky Stadium to take on the Beavers on Wednesday evening as the quarterfinals of the NSIC tournament kicks off at 5:00 p.m.
